I Hope He Calls

I was driving home from Costco today when I had one of those "ah ha" moments. For the past 4 days we have been waiting for important phone calls. Phone calls about possible job leads and calls about possible house offers. Waiting. Nervously waiting. As I was driving and thinking about how I was feeling, I flashed back to another chapter in my life...dating. I recognized the feelings I am having now have happened before. I remember dating, flirting, waiting, waiting for a phone call or a note, or a sign! When I liked a boy in high school (or college) I would analyze every interaction we had had. I would question how close we stood, if his hand touched mine "by accident" or if what he said really had a hidden message...I thought those days were long gone...thankfully long gone. But I find myself sitting her now trying to decode the messages of two sentences of realtor feedback and what it means. And the phone hasn't rung, and I'm still nervously waiting. Do they like me or not...just tell me, I can take it! It's the waiting that will kill me!
